Are you passionate about our mission to help keep families with their pets? Do you prefer to spend your donated time in a fast paced & high energy location? Then YOU would be a perfect fit for our brand new volunteer position, Outreach Support Volunteer.
Duties may include:
- Going off site for field work with our 2 Outreach staff members
- Completing wellness checks
- Answering calls about a stray animal
- Making deliveries
- Picking up donations
- Tagging & Sorting pet food donations
- Loading & Unloading our PRCKC trucks
- Restocking the PRCKC trucks
- Filing & Approving pet food pantry applications- we have had a huge increase of the amount of individuals in our community reaching out for pet food during the pandemic.

Mission Statement
Our mission is to decrease pet homelessness, increase pet retention, and improve the quality of life for pets through education and supportive services for families in need.
Description
Pet Resource Center of Kansas City is a 501c3 non-profit organization formed in 2002. We're the only targeted spay neuter program in the Greater Kansas City area, working to help all families in need regardless of financial means. Our unique approach provides exceptional customer service and high standards of care through commitment to our core values.
We educate and assist families to improve their pet's quality of life, increase the animal-human-bond and make long term positive impacts in our community and animal welfare.
We pride ourselves in acknowledging our diverse community with a non-judgmental and compassionate approach. Our programs target families who need assistance with education, wellness, and resources to help their pets live a long, healthy and happy life.
